Daniel Johnson and Simon Makienok set to boost Preston when Bristol City visit

Daniel Johnson and Simon Makienok are options once more when Preston host Bristol City.

The duo missed the draw against Nottingham Forest at the weekend because of family reasons, with Johnson becoming a father for the first time at the weekend.

Irish pair Andy Boyle and Daryl Horgan were both withdrawn at half-time on Saturday and boss Simon Grayson is mindful they have had a long season already so may rest the pair.

North End are still unable to call upon Tyias Browning, Calum Woods (both knee) or John Welsh (calf).

Bristol City veteran Gary O'Neil faces a fitness test on a knee injury.

O'Neil said he "felt something pop behind his knee" during Saturday's 2-0 defeat at Brentford but the midfielder has a chance of being fit at Deepdale.

Mark Little could return at right-back after a hamstring lay-off, with Korey Smith possibly reverting to a more familiar midfield position.

But Bobby Reid and Jens Hegeler are also in contention to start with Robins boss Lee Johnson considering his midfield options.
